    calculate totals

    I have an attendance sheet with several columns(one for vacation taken, sick
    days taken,personal days taken) is based on a rolling year. I have a
    formula and that works fine, BUT Here comes the issue. Days taken have to
    be shown in decending order. I tried adding rows and shifting rows down
    but for abvious reasons that does not work.

    IF I add the information at the bottom of the coulmn, sort it again in
    descending order and recalculate the totals it works but that is very
    manual and time consuming ( the attendance sheet has over 100 names)
    Is there an easier way? pleeease

    Re: calculate totals

    not exactly sure what you want to do, but you could use a formula like this,
    with the top row (row 3 in this case) being blank, and insert the rows for
    the new data at the top.

    This formula assumes you want to add up the hours for the last 365 days.
    Iput your data in rows 3:26, with blank rows at top and bottom - the dates
    are in column B, and the hours in column C.

    =SUMPRODUCT(($B$2:$B$27<=TODAY())*($B$2:$B$27>=TODAY()-365)*($C$2:$C$27))
